/*
Copyright 2021 Adevinta
*/
package store
import (
"strings"
"time"
"github.com/adevinta/errors"
"github.com/adevinta/vulcan-api/pkg/api"
"github.com/adevinta/vulcan-api/pkg/saml"
)
func (db vulcanitoStore) ListUsers() ([]*api.User, error) {
users := []*api.User{}
// Retrieve all teams
result := db.Conn.
Find(&users)
if result.Error != nil {
return nil, db.logError(errors.Database(result.Error))
}
return users, nil
}
// CreateUser inserts a new user in the database
func (db vulcanitoStore) CreateUser(user api.User) (*api.User, error) {
findUser := api.User{}
res := db.Conn.Find(&findUser, "lower(email) = ?", strings.ToLower(user.Email))
if len(findUser.ID) > 0 {
return nil, db.logError(errors.Duplicated("User already exists"))
}
if res.Error != nil {
if !db.NotFoundError(res.Error) {
return nil, db.logError(errors.Database(res.Error))
}
}
user.Email = strings.ToLower(user.Email)
res = db.Conn.Create(&user)
if res.Error != nil {
return nil, db.logError(errors.Create(res.Error))
}
return &user, nil
}
// UpdateUser modifies an existing user in the database
func (db vulcanitoStore) UpdateUser(user api.User) (*api.User, error) {
findUser := user
// Make UpdateUser transactional.
tx := db.Conn.Begin()
if tx.Error != nil {
return nil, db.logError(errors.Database(tx.Error))
}
res := tx.Find(&findUser)
if res.RowsAffected == 0 {
tx.Rollback()
return nil, db.logError(errors.NotFound("User does not exists"))
}
if res.Error != nil {
tx.Rollback()
if db.NotFoundError(res.Error) {
return nil, db.logError(errors.NotFound(res.Error))
}
return nil, db.logError(errors.Database(res.Error))
}
res = tx.Model(user).Update(&user)
if res.Error != nil {
tx.Rollback()
return nil, db.logError(errors.Update(res.Error))
}
// Reload updated user to return the entity properly updated with all fields.
updatedUser := user
res = tx.Find(&updatedUser)
if res.RowsAffected == 0 {
tx.Rollback()
return nil, db.logError(errors.NotFound("User does not exists"))
}
// Commit db transaction
if tx.Commit().Error != nil {
return nil, db.logError(errors.Database(tx.Error))
}
return &updatedUser, nil
}
// CreateUserIfNotExists ...
func (db vulcanitoStore) CreateUserIfNotExists(userData saml.UserData) error {
// Empty user
u := &api.User{}
// TODO: There are race conditions here that we should fix, for instance, if
// a user does not exist two goroutines could check for that in the next
// lines of code and then try to create the user, in which case one of them
// will fail with and unexpected error.
// Search database for a user with the email that Okta returned to us
res := db.Conn.Find(u, "lower(email) = ?", strings.ToLower(userData.Email))
if res.Error != nil {
if !db.NotFoundError(res.Error) {
return db.logError(errors.Database(res.Error))
}
}
now := time.Now()
// If there are no records with that email, then insert a new user.
if res.RowsAffected == 0 {
u.Firstname = userData.FirstName
u.Lastname = userData.LastName
u.Email = strings.ToLower(userData.Email)
u.LastLogin = &now
// Begin db transaction.
tx := db.Conn.Begin()
if tx.Error != nil {
return db.logError(errors.Database(tx.Error))
}
res = tx.Create(u)
if res.Error != nil {
tx.Rollback()
return db.logError(errors.Create(res.Error))
}
// PTVUL-913
// In order to make easier onboard process when a user is created
// we will check if is set as recipient for a team. If is set as
// recipient for a team, it will become member of that team.
// Eventually, we may want to modify this behavior.
r := []api.Recipient{}
recipients := tx.Find(&r, "lower(email) = ?", strings.ToLower(userData.Email))
teamsJoined := []string{}
if recipients.RowsAffected > 0 {
for _, recipient := range r {
membership := &api.UserTeam{
TeamID: recipient.TeamID,
UserID: u.ID,
Role: "member",
}
res = tx.Create(&membership)
teamsJoined = append(teamsJoined, recipient.TeamID)
if res.Error != nil {
tx.Rollback()
return db.logError(errors.Create(res.Error))
}
}
}
// Commit db transaction
if tx.Commit().Error != nil {
return db.logError(errors.Database(tx.Error))
}
if len(teamsJoined) > 0 {
db.logger.Log("user", u.Email, "userID", u.ID, "membership", strings.Join(teamsJoined, ",")) // nolint
}
return nil
}
// res.RowsAffected greater than zero, so we are checking if the attributes
// have changed on Okta
u.LastLogin = &now
if u.Firstname != userData.FirstName ||
u.Lastname != userData.LastName {
u.Firstname = userData.FirstName
u.Lastname = userData.LastName
}
res = db.Conn.Model(u).Update(u)
if res.Error != nil {
return db.logError(errors.Create(res.Error))
}
return nil
}
// FindUserByID query a user by his ID
func (db vulcanitoStore) FindUserByID(userID string) (*api.User, error) {
if userID == "" {
return nil, db.logError(errors.Validation(`ID is empty`))
}
user := &api.User{ID: userID}
res := db.Conn.Find(user)
if res.Error != nil {
if strings.HasPrefix(res.Error.Error(), `pq: invalid input syntax for type uuid`) {
return nil, db.logError(errors.Validation(`ID is malformed`))
}
if !db.NotFoundError(res.Error) {
return nil, db.logError(errors.Database(res.Error))
}
}
if res.RowsAffected == 0 {
return nil, db.logError(errors.NotFound("User does not exists"))
}
return user, nil
}
// FindUserByEmail query a user by his email
func (db vulcanitoStore) FindUserByEmail(email string) (*api.User, error) {
if email == "" {
return nil, db.logError(errors.Validation(`Email is empty`))
}
user := &api.User{}
res := db.Conn.Find(&user, "lower(email) = ?", strings.ToLower(email))
if res.Error != nil {
if !db.NotFoundError(res.Error) {
return nil, db.logError(errors.Database(res.Error))
}
}
if res.RowsAffected == 0 {
return nil, db.logError(errors.NotFound("User does not exists"))
}
return user, nil
}
func (db vulcanitoStore) DeleteUserByID(userID string) error {
if userID == "" {
return db.logError(errors.Validation(`ID is empty`))
}
tx := db.Conn.Begin()
if tx.Error != nil {
return errors.Database(tx.Error)
}
res := tx.Exec("DELETE FROM user_team WHERE user_id=?", userID)
if res.Error != nil && !db.NotFoundError(res.Error) {
// This is arguable in the sense that we could check for an error when
// rollbacking the transaction. We are not doing that because even if a
// transacction is explicitly rolledback postgres will automatically
// rollback it after certain amount of time or when the connection is
// close.
tx.Rollback()
return errors.Database(errors.Database(res.Error))
}
user := &api.User{ID: userID}
res = tx.Delete(user)
err := res.Error
if err != nil {
_ = db.logError(errors.Database(err)) // nolint
}
if res.RowsAffected == 0 {
return db.logError(errors.NotFound("User does not exists"))
}
if err := tx.Commit().Error; err != nil {
return db.logError(errors.Database(err))
}
return nil
}
